Awesome Cookie

Prep Time5 mins
Cook Time12 mins
Total Time17 mins
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Keyword: barley, chocolate, cookie, easy, for one, quick
Servings: 1 person

Equipment

  • 1 pan
  • 1 sheet parchment paper

Ingredients

  • 1/4 cup barley flour
  • 1 Tbsp butter
  • 2 Tbsp milk of your choice
  • 2 tsp coconut sugar
  • 1/4 tsp baking soda
  • 1/8 tsp sea salt
  • a few drops stevia
  • 2 Tbsp chocolate chips

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Mix all ingredients in bowl.
  • Lay parchment paper out on pan.
  • Shape cookie on pan.
  • Place in oven for 10-15 minutes.
  • Once done, let cool for 5-10 minutes.
